ISL36111
11.1Gb/s Lane Extender

Key Features

    • Supports data rates up to 11.1Gb/s
    • Low power (~110mW)
    • Low latency (<500ps)
    • Single channel equalizer in a 3mmx3mm QFN package for straight route-through architecture and simplified routing
    • Adjustable equalizer boost
    • Supports 64b/66b encoded data – long run lengths
    • Line silence preservation
    • 1.2V supply voltage
    • Loss of Signal support

Description

The ISL36111 is a settable single-channel receive-side equalizer with extended functionality for advanced protocols operating with line rates up to 11.1Gb/s such as 10G Ethernet. The ISL36111 compensates for the frequency dependent attenuation of copper twin-axial cables, extending the signal reach up to at least 10m on 28AWG cable.

The small form factor, highly-integrated design is ideal for high-density data transmission applications including active copper cable assemblies. The equalizing filter within the ISL36111 can be set to provide optimal signal fidelity for a given media and length. The compensation level for the filter is set by two external control pins.

Operating on a single 1.2V power supply, the ISL36111 enables channel throughputs of 10Gb/s to 11.1Gb/s while supporting lower data rates including 8.5, 6.25, 5, 4.25, 3.125, and 2.5Gb/s. The ISL36111 uses current mode logic (CML) input/output and is packaged in a 3mmx3mm 16 lead QFN. The device supports LOS functionality for module applications.

Applications

    • SFP+ active copper cable modules
    • QSFP active copper cable modules
    • 10G Ethernet
    • Fibre Channel
    • High-speed active cable assemblies
    • High-speed printed circuit board (PCB) traces
